Find the solutions to the following quadric equation 2Xsquared -1x-2=0

Find The Solutions To The Following Quadric Equation 2Xsquared -1x-2=0

Answers

Answer 1

Given the quadratic equation:

[tex]2x{}^2-1x-2=0[/tex]

We can use the general solution for the quadratic equation ax² + bx + c = 0:

[tex]x=\frac{-b\pm\sqrt{b{}^2-4ac}}{2a}[/tex]

From the problem, we identify:

[tex]\begin{gathered} a=2 \\ b=-1 \\ c=-2 \end{gathered}[/tex]

Finally, using the general solution:

[tex]\begin{gathered} x=\frac{-(-1)\pm\sqrt{(-1)^2-4(2)(-2)}}{2\cdot2}=\frac{1\pm\sqrt{1+16}}{4} \\ \\ \therefore x=\frac{1\pm\sqrt{17}}{4} \end{gathered}[/tex]

Would you Please Solve it and explain little[tex]14(.5 + k) = - 14[/tex]

Answers

To solve the given equation, we first apply the distributive property on the left side.

So, we have:

[tex]\begin{gathered} 14(0.5+k)=-14 \\ 14\cdot0.5+14\cdot k=-14 \\ 7+14k=-14 \\ \text{ Subtract 7 from both sides of the equation} \\ 7-7+14k=-14-7 \\ 14k=-21 \\ \text{ Divide by 14 from both sides} \\ \frac{14k}{14}=-\frac{21}{14} \\ k=-\frac{21}{14} \end{gathered}[/tex]

Finally, we simplify.

[tex]\begin{gathered} k=-\frac{3\cdot7}{2\cdot7} \\ $$\boldsymbol{k=-\frac{3}{2}}$$ \end{gathered}[/tex]

Therefore, the solution of the given equation is -3/2.

Find all the roots of y = x4 + 7x3 + 25x2 - 11x – 150

Answers

Given the equation :

[tex]y=x^4+7x^3+25x^2-11x-150[/tex]

to find the roots of he function , y = 0

so,

[tex]x^4+7x^3+25x^2-11x-150=0[/tex]

the factors of 150 are;

1 x 150 , 2 x 75 , 3 x 50 , 5 x 30 ,

We will check which number give y = 0

so, when x = 1 , y = -128

When x = -1 , y = -120

when x = 2 , y = 0

So, x = 2 is one of the roots

so ( x - 2 ) is one of the factors of the given equation :

Make a long division to find the other roots:

so,

[tex]\frac{x^4+7x^3+25x^2-11x-150}{x-2}=x^3+9x^2+43x+75[/tex]

See the following image:

Now , we will repeat the steps for the result

the factors of 75

1 x 75 , 3 x 25 , 5 x 5

We will check which number give y = 0

when x = 1 , y = 128

when x = -1 , y = 40

When x = 3 , y = 312

when x = -3 , y = 0

so, x = -3 is another root

So, ( x + 3 ) is one of the factors

so, make a long division again to find the other roots:

[tex]\frac{x^3+9x^2+43x+75}{x+3}=x^2+6x+25[/tex]

See the following image :

Now the last function :

[tex]x^2+6x+25=0[/tex]

a = 1 , b = 6 , c = 25

[tex]D=\sqrt[]{b^2-4\cdot a\cdot c}=\sqrt[]{36-4\cdot1\cdot25}=\sqrt[]{36-100}=\sqrt[]{-64}=i\sqrt[]{64}=\pm8i[/tex]

which mean the last equation has no real roots

So,

the roots of the given equation is just two roots

So, the answer is the roots of the given eaution is x = 2 and x = -3
